What is the main role of regulatory affairs in drug development?

Author : mahek dangi | Published On : 20 Aug 2026

The main role of regulatory affairs in drug development is to ensure medicines meet regulatory requirements for quality, safety, and efficacy. Regulatory affairs in drug development supports regulatory strategy, clinical trials, submissions, approvals, and compliance.
